Well actually it's more than one appointment. You mentioned in another post that you had 2 appointments left. Are you planning to no-show for the final two appointments or are you planning to go to the last one to get her reaction to your skipped appointment? Look, IRL, I get it that you're angry at her. You have a right to be angry with her. She's demonstrated the worst care possible for someone with BPD. I'm sure she makes other therapist's cringe if they heard her botched attempt to help you. And yes, she's playing games by charging for emails when she's not suppose to or when she sits in resentful silence during your final sessions instead of spending the time helping you make a reasonable plan for continued EFFECTIVE treatment. But you don't have to respond with another game. Just cancel: leave a phone message, email her, text, send a message by pigeon carrier, smoke signals whatever! Just ditch her and move on. Be the bigger person here and end things with dignity for yourself. And if she responds, ignore it. There is no more need to engage with this person. Look out for your own mental health and put your energy into moving on rather than trying desperately to get her to re-engage with you.
